To add to this, I'd like to know what kind of these we should bring for the guests of honors to sign. I'm mainly interested in meeting Tohru Furuya. Are Shikishi acceptable and are they sold at Fanime? I've only recently heard of them, but they seem like a great thing to have a guest sign.

cutiebunny

Last year, shikishi boards were allowed.  However, no one sold them at Fanime last year, so, you had to bring your own.  At previous conventions I've attended, the usual shikishi carrier was Kinokuniya, but, the are not listed as a dealer at Fanime this year.

I would imagine that shikishi boards would be permitted again this year.

Regarding gifts, last year, they were allowed.  Sometimes you could hand them to the guest and other times there was a box that you had to put them into.  I would say that the gift policy depends on the guest and the staffer handling the autograph/panel should let you know about the gift policy at that time.

Feel free to bring your own items for guests to sign, as long as they are not bootlegged material.

For gifts, we haven't decided yet but try bringing it to the autograph session and telling one of the staffers you have a gift you would like to give to the guest. I can't say either way at the moment if you will be able to personally hand it to them or not, but just ask on the day.
